Output 08873e362889235d63d98b0e2ba20d791dcf96fa8e17a13167d36f7e8c5b76bc:2

value
585750
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ddc50f21818cd8ffa839efa90261271c57f32ac8 OP_EQUALVERIFY OP_CHECKSIG
address
1MDcQJU9hjbgPgsTkXoYkf7ZTcFR467zjq
transaction
08873e362889235d63d98b0e2ba20d791dcf96fa8e17a13167d36f7e8c5b76bc
confirmations
397054
spent
true